My Jid

I have two active JID's: dbanes@jabber.org for personal things and dbanes@cleartext.com I use for work.

Affiliation

I am a co-founder of Cleartext, a Sydney, Australia and London, UK based software as a service(SaaS) messaging provider. Our main services are hosted business IM and email with managed security and compliance services. We've offering hosted XMPP services like enterprise IM and realtime enterprise microblogging over XMPP.

XMPP Related Activity

  • Continual online promotion and evangelising of Jabber/XMPP technologies since 1999.
  • I've been writing client side XMPP/Jabber code since 1999.
  • Co-author of CipherIM a proprietary IM client converted to the Jabber protocol in 2000-2001.
  • My company (Cleartext) represented Jabber Inc and Jive Software (OpenFire) in Australia from 2005-2009.
  • I served as Director & Chairman of the XSF during the 2008-2009 period.
  • Currently offering a cross platform XMPP IM and micro-blogging desktop client.
  • Manages an open source an XMPP microblogging server written in Python.

Why the XSF?

Because the net needs a standardised messaging protocol for IM, micro-blogging and other messaging use and the XSF needs support in it's efforts to promote XMPP.
